Driver fatigue and road safety on Poland's national roads
An overview of factors causing driver fatigue is presented in this paper, as described in the literature. In order to identify the causes, circumstances and consequences of accidents caused by driver fatigue on Poland's national roads, a traffic crash database for 2003-2007 is used. A model showing the relationship between the concentration of road accidents and casualties, and the time of day, was built using the results of the study. Finally, a definition of the level of relative accident risk at night-time versus daytime is presented. The risk of death and severe injury on the network of Poland's national roads is shown on a map. Steps to reduce fatigue-related road accidents in Poland are suggested to road authorities in this paper.
